个人小软件开发(小型软件开发)

小编 2024-03-31 71

个人小软件开发

个人小软件开发是指由个人或小团队开发的软件项目,通常涉及到一些简单的应用程序或工具,这种类型的软件开发通常是为了解决个人或小团队的特定需求而进行,而不是为了商业目的,个人小软件开发可以是一个很好的学习机会,可以让开发者熟悉软件开发的流程和技术,同时也可以帮助他们解决自己的问题。

在个人小软件开发过程中,开发者需要首先确定软件的需求和功能,这通常涉及到与潜在用户的沟通,以确保软件能够满足他们的需求,开发者需要设计软件的界面和功能,这通常需要一些UI/UX设计的知识,接下来,开发者需要选择合适的开发工具和技术来实现软件的功能,开发者需要测试和调试软件,以确保它能够正常运行。

个人小软件开发的好处在于,开发者可以根据自己的兴趣和需求来选择开发的项目,这样可以更好地激发他们的创造力和热情,个人小软件开发还可以帮助开发者建立自己的技术能力和经验,这对于未来的职业发展是非常有帮助的。

个人小软件开发(小型软件开发)

个人小软件开发也存在一些挑战,开发者可能会遇到一些技术难题,需要花费大量的时间和精力来解决,由于缺乏团队合作,开发者可能会感到孤独和缺乏动力,个人小软件开发也可能面临一些市场竞争和商业风险,因为缺乏足够的市场调研和营销策略。

个人小软件开发是一个有趣和有挑战性的过程,可以帮助开发者提升自己的技术能力和经验,通过不断地学习和实践,开发者可以逐渐提高自己的技术水平,为未来的职业发展打下良好的基础。

软件开发

软件开发是指通过编程语言和开发工具来创建应用程序或系统的过程,软件开发通常包括需求分析、设计、编码、测试和维护等阶段,在软件开发过程中,开发者需要根据用户需求和功能要求来设计和实现软件,以确保软件能够满足用户的需求。

在软件开发过程中,需求分析是非常重要的一步,开发者需要与用户沟通,了解他们的需求和期望,以确保软件能够满足他们的需求,开发者需要设计软件的架构和功能,这通常需要一些软件工程的知识,接下来,开发者需要选择合适的编程语言和开发工具来实现软件的功能,开发者需要测试和调试软件,以确保它能够正常运行。

软件开发是一个复杂和多样化的过程,涉及到多个技术领域和学科,开发者需要具备扎实的编程和算法基础,同时也需要了解软件工程和项目管理的知识,开发者还需要不断地学习和更新自己的技术知识,以适应快速发展的科技行业。

软件开发是一个富有挑战性和创造性的职业,可以让开发者不断地提升自己的技术水平和经验,通过不断地学习和实践,开发者可以成为优秀的软件工程师,为社会和行业做出更大的贡献。

The End
微信